Characteristics:
The Circus is a board which fits all freeride conditions. It has less rocker for early planing and will shoot you upwind. The edge is easy to hold when overpowered and finding the right pop for your first jumps is a breeze. True, JN KPWT Pro Leander Vyvey pulls his tricks with the Circus, but new kitesurfers will also find it very easy to control. Construction:
- Paulownia Woodcore = 300g lighter per board than cottonwood/poplar
- ABS sidewalls
- Flexible tips
- ICP sheet for durability
- Reinforced fibreglass heelplates (600g/m)
- Slight concave
Size / Weight:
133cm - 2.4kg
136cm - 2.7kg
138cm - 2.9kg
